Château Simard produces wine in Saint-Émilion Grand Cru, the prestigious heart of Bordeaux's Right Bank. The appellation's clay and limestone soils favor Merlot and Cabernet Franc—grapes that thrive in the region's temperate maritime climate. The winery's Saint-Émilion Grand Cru blends these varieties into wines of structure and depth, reflecting the terroir's character. Decanter and Wine Enthusiast have assessed the wines.
